Passing Of Monsignor William J. Rodgers

Most Reverend Nicholas DiMarzio, Bishop of Brooklyn, regrets to inform you of the death of Reverend Monsignor William J. Rodgers, a retired priest of the Diocese of Brooklyn. Monsignor Rodgers was born on May 24, 1922 in South Carolina, was ordained to the Priesthood on June 11, 1949, and died Sunday, January 21, 2018 at the Queen of Peace Residence, Queens Village.

Monsignor Rodgers served the Diocese of Brooklyn as Pastor of Saint Lucy-Saint Patrick Parish, as well as Parochial Vicar of the Parishes of Saint Peter Claver (Brooklyn), Saint Benedict the Moor and Saint Patrick (Kent Ave.). He also served as Chaplain of the Queen of Peace Residence. On July 3, 1982, he was named Prelate of Honor to His Holiness. The arrangements are as follows:
